Which institution governs the area that is in transition from rural to urban?

AGram Panchayat

BGram Sabha

CPanchayat Samitis

DCity Councils

Answer:

D. City Councils

Read Explanation:

  • The institution that governs areas transitioning from rural to urban in India is the Nagar Panchayat (also known as a Town Panchayat or Town Council or city council).

  • Each Nagar Panchayat comprises of a committee that has a Mayor as its head and other ward members.

  • The functions of Nagar Panchayat is to provide essential facilities and services to the urban area, supply water to every ward, maintain records of births and deaths, and many more.
